Eat Breakfast to Lose Weight!



Most nutritionists agree that eating early in the day improves your metabolic rate, controls hunger later in the day and provides you with sustained energy. Research suggests that people who eat a healthy breakfast everyday are more successful at losing weight and keeping it off for the long-term. An ideal breakfast includes a mix of protein and complex carbohydrates.

The Ultimate Power Breakfast
(Men's Fitness - Abs Training Guide)

What you need:
1 egg
1 cup of 1 percent milk
3/4 cup of plain instant oatmeal
1/2 cup mixed berries
1 tbsp chopped pecans or almonds
1 tsp vanilla whey-protein powder
1 tsp ground flaxseed
1/2 banana sliced
1 tbsp plain yogurt

How to Make it:
Whisk everything together but the banana and yogurt in a microwavable bowl. Microwave for 2 minutes or until set. Let cool for a minute or two. Top with banana and yogurt. Makes 1 serving...share it with a friend or make a half recipe for a lighter meal.

PER SERVING: 570 calories, 29 g protein, 80 g carbohydrates (11 g fiber), 18 g fat, 200 mg sodium

Peanut Butter & Banana Shake

What you need:
1 Frozen Banana (cut up in chunks)
1 Cup Milk
1/4 Cup of Vanilla Yogurt
1 TBSP of Peanut Butter
1/2 TSP of Vanilla
Dash of Cinnamon
(option: I like to add a scoop of Isagenix's Whey Protein Powder to the mix & a few ice cubes)

Simply blend the ingredients together in your magic bullet (or blender) and Enjoy!

Fueling up Before you Workout!


What you eat and when you eat will have a huge impact on your overall health, energy levels and the effectiveness of your workouts. To get the most out of your training, you need to eat a good pre-workout snack about 60-90 minutes beforehand. Experts suggest it should include about 15-25 grams of carbohydrates and 6-15 grams of protein (especially if working out in the morning).
